The Veterans Affairs (VA) Network Contracting Office (NCO) 17 is conducting market research of industry to identify potential Service-Disabled Veteran-Owned Small Businesses (SDVOSB) firms and determine why bids were not received in response to Solicitation 36C25723B0033. The solicitation was for Renovate Dallas Medical Inpatient Unit for Patient Privacy and COVID-19, Project 549-20-222, Dallas VAMC, Dallas, TX 75216. The invitation for bids (IFB) was cancelled in accordance with Federal Acquisition Regulation (FAR) 14.404-1(c)(6) and Veterans Affairs Acquisition Manual (VAAM) 814.404-1. IFB was issued and published to SAM.gov on April 20, 2023. Amendment 0001 was issued on May 6, 2023. Amendment 0002 was issued on May 7, 2023. Amendment 0003 was issued on May 9, 2023. Amendment 0004 was issued on May 15, 2023. The NAICS code for this contract is 236220 and the size standard is $45M. The magnitude was and is between $10,000,000 and $20,000,000 in accordance with (IAW) Veterans Affairs Acquisition Regulation (VAAR) 836.204(h)(1).
